| 1 | lb ground chicken or turkey |
| 1 | package (1 oz) Old El Paso® taco seasoning mix |
| 4 | slices (1 oz each) Monterey Jack cheese |
| 4 | hamburger buns, split |
| 1/4 | cup guacamole |
| 1/4 | cup Old El Paso® Thick 'n Chunky salsa |

| 1. | Heat gas or charcoal grill. In large bowl, mix chicken and taco seasoning mix. Shape mixture into 4 patties, about 3/4 inch thick. |
| 2. | Place patties on grill over medium heat. Cover grill; cook 14 to 16 minutes, turning once, until thermometer inserted in center of patties reads 165°F. Top each patty with cheese slice for last 2 minutes of cooking. |
| 3. | Place patties on bottoms of buns; top with guacamole, salsa and tops of buns. |

| Skip the fries, and serve these burgers with tortilla chips and a chilled fruit salad. Don't forget the extra salsa! |
|
| Lean ground beef is a good choice, too, for these south-of-the-border burgers. |
